summ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/nouveau/nvkm/subdev/gsp
AgeCommit message (Expand)AuthorFilesLines
2024-02-05drm/nouveau: nvkm_gsp_radix3_sg() should use nvkm_gsp_mem_ctor()Timur Tabi1-9/+9
2024-02-05drm/nouveau: fix several DMA buffer leaksTimur Tabi1-21/+38
2024-02-05nouveau/gsp: use correct size for registry rpc.Dave Airlie1-1/+1
2024-01-18Merge tag 'drm-next-2024-01-15-1' of git://anongit.freedesktop.org/drm/drmLinus Torvalds1-6/+2
2024-01-15nouveau/gsp: handle engines in runl without nonstall interrupts.Dave Airlie1-6/+2
2024-01-05nouveau/gsp: always free the alloc messages on r535Dave Airlie1-2/+1
2024-01-05nouveau/gsp: don't free ctrl messages on errorsDave Airlie1-15/+21
2024-01-05nouveau/gsp: convert gsp errors to generic errorsDave Airlie1-5/+21
2024-01-05drm/nouveau/gsp: Fix ACPI MXDM/MXDS method invocationsLyude Paul1-2/+8
2024-01-05nouveau/gsp: free acpi object after useDave Airlie1-0/+1
2024-01-05nouveau/gsp: drop some acpi related debugDave Airlie1-9/+0
2024-01-05nouveau/gsp: add three notifier callbacks that we see in normal operation (v2)Dave Airlie1-2/+5
2023-11-30nouveau/gsp: document some aspects of GSP-RMTimur Tabi1-0/+82
2023-11-29nouveau/gsp: replace zero-length array with flex-array member and use __count...Gustavo A. R. Silva1-1/+1
2023-11-29nouveau/gsp/r535: remove a stray unlock in r535_gsp_rpc_send()Dan Carpenter1-3/+1
2023-11-15nouveau/gsp/r535: Fix a NULL vs error pointer bugDan Carpenter1-2/+2
2023-11-15nouveau/gsp/r535: uninitialized variable in r535_gsp_acpi_mux_id()Dan Carpenter1-1/+1
2023-11-03nouveau/gsp: add some basic registry entries.Dave Airlie1-10/+35
2023-11-03nouveau/gsp: fix message signature.Dave Airlie1-1/+1
2023-11-03nouveau/gsp: move to 535.113.01Dave Airlie6-40/+56
2023-10-31drm/nouveau/ofa/r535: initial supportBen Skeggs1-0/+4
2023-10-31drm/nouveau/nvjpg/r535: initial supportBen Skeggs1-0/+4
2023-10-31drm/nouveau/nvenc/r535: initial supportBen Skeggs1-0/+4
2023-10-31drm/nouveau/nvdec/r535: initial supportBen Skeggs1-0/+4
2023-10-31drm/nouveau/gr/r535: initial supportBen Skeggs1-0/+11
2023-10-31drm/nouveau/ce/r535: initial supportBen Skeggs1-0/+4
2023-10-31drm/nouveau/fifo/r535: initial supportBen Skeggs1-0/+30
2023-10-31drm/nouveau/disp/r535: initial supportBen Skeggs1-0/+129
2023-10-31drm/nouveau/mmu/r535: initial supportBen Skeggs1-0/+47
2023-10-31drm/nouveau/gsp/r535: add interrupt handlingBen Skeggs5-1/+163
2023-10-31drm/nouveau/gsp/r535: add support for rm allocBen Skeggs1-0/+184
2023-10-31drm/nouveau/gsp/r535: add support for rm controlBen Skeggs1-0/+101
2023-10-31drm/nouveau/gsp/r535: add support for booting GSP-RMBen Skeggs10-1/+2368
2023-10-31drm/nouveau/gsp: prepare for GSP-RMBen Skeggs8-18/+166
2023-05-22drm/nouveau/acr/ga102: set variable ga102_gsps storage-class-specifier to staticTom Rix1-1/+1
2022-11-09drm/nouveau/acr/ga102: initial supportBen Skeggs2-0/+60
2022-11-09drm/nouveau/acr: use common falcon HS FW code for ACR FWsBen Skeggs1-9/+5
2022-11-09drm/nouveau/flcn: rework falcon resetBen Skeggs1-2/+4
2022-11-09drm/nouveau/gsp: add funcsBen Skeggs3-5/+16
2022-04-22drm/nouveau/gsp: change gv100_gsp from global to staticTom Rix1-1/+1
2021-02-11drm/nouveau/gsp: switch to instanced constructorBen Skeggs3-5/+6
2021-02-11drm/nouveau/subdev: store full subdev name in structBen Skeggs1-3/+1
2020-01-15drm/nouveau/flcn: reset sec2/gsp falcons harderBen Skeggs1-1/+1
2020-01-15drm/nouveau/flcn: move bind_context WAR out of common codeBen Skeggs1-1/+1
2020-01-15drm/nouveau/flcn: specify FBIF offset from subdevBen Skeggs1-0/+1
2020-01-15drm/nouveau/gsp: initialise SW state for falcon from constructorBen Skeggs3-16/+20
2020-01-15drm/nouveau/gsp: select implementation based on available firmwareBen Skeggs4-30/+93
2019-07-19drm/nouveau: fix bogus GPL-2 license headerBen Skeggs1-1/+1
2019-05-30treewide: Add SPDX license identifier - KbuildGreg Kroah-Hartman1-0/+1
2019-02-20drm/nouveau/gsp/gv100-: instantiate GSP falconBen Skeggs2-0/+63